Notre Dame gay group to give award to NHL executive Burke

SOUTH BEND, Ind. (AP) – The Gay and Lesbian Alumni/ae of the University of Notre Dame and Saint Mary’s College plan to honor an NHL executive who helped launch the You Can Play Project in honor of his younger brother.

Patrick Burke will receive the Thomas A. Dooley Award on April 10 in South Bend. The award honors individuals who have demonstrated personal courage, compassion and commitment to advance the human and civil rights of lesbian and gay Americans.

Burke helped found You Can Play, which seeks to combat anti-gay prejudice in sports. Burke started the organization in honor of his brother, Brendan, who revealed he was gay to his family in 2007 and died in a car accident in Indiana in 2010.

Patrick Burke is director of player safety for the NHL.
